CNTV has set up more than 30 high definition video cameras [4] in the Chengdu Research Base of Giant Panda Breeding and also Wolong National Nature Reserve.Through those cameras, a group of program directors in the control room are able to observe pandas, and they will select about 20 cameras for 24/7 livestreaming, to ensure the perfect view.
